Output 84b8f9f40c1b5201bf1375f158d2b94db4a11ed1cf0187385e33b7bc7bd86cd5:0

value
2632066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b50c1bf666887e4cddc6899a91cd1cc19a82c9 OP_EQUAL
address
3E4a2pyMGZwHYKX9fsSv1mB95aZVLHqgt1
transaction
84b8f9f40c1b5201bf1375f158d2b94db4a11ed1cf0187385e33b7bc7bd86cd5
spent
true